How do you customize loan amortization schedules in Excel for variable interest rates?
To customize loan amortization schedules for variable interest rates in Excel, start by using a dynamic interest rate cell linked to your schedule. Incorporate formulas that adjust payment calculations based on rate changes each period, such as the IPMT and PPMT functions conditional on current rates. This approach allows your amortization table to automatically update whenever the interest rates fluctuate, providing accurate forecasts.
What Excel formulas optimize prepayment scenarios in banking loan analysis?
Excel formulas like IF, PMT, and CUMPRINC are essential for modeling prepayment options in loan analysis. By integrating prepayment amounts within amortization formulas, analysts can simulate early repayments and observe effects on principal reduction and interest savings. This optimization enables banks to predict loan portfolio performance under different prepayment behaviors effectively.
How to automate client-specific summary reports from amortization data in Excel?
Automating summary reports involves using PivotTables and dynamic named ranges linked to your amortization data to consolidate essential client metrics. Linking report elements to slicers or drop-down lists permits quick selection of individual clients for customized insights. Together with macros, these tools can generate updated and formatted reports with minimal user input.
Which Excel tools best visualize amortization timelines for financial advisory presentations?
The Stacked Bar Chart and Line Chart are effective Excel tools to illustrate amortization timelines and payment breakdowns visually. Conditional formatting and data labels enhance clarity by distinguishing principal and interest components over time. Incorporating sparklines into dashboards also provides concise, client-friendly overviews suitable for financial advisory settings.
How can macros streamline batch processing of multiple client loan amortization sheets?
Macros automate repetitive tasks by running predefined sequences on multiple amortization sheets, significantly reducing manual effort in batch processing. Using VBA scripts, you can consolidate data, update interest rates, and generate summary reports across numerous client files efficiently. This streamlining improves accuracy and speeds up workflow in handling large loan portfolios.
